This is Donna second poetry book call 'Nature with God.'  She wrote this book to give hope for others who needs to hear God’s word in their everyday life. Each person can grow in their faith each day by reading God’s word. Donnas’ first poetry book called 'Memories of Love and Life is about how she experience everyday life, finding love, life and God. Donna poetry books are unique; they have photos of what she takes. She makes them personal. The words are uplifting and the photos are breath taking. This book is very inspiring. Donna loves nature and she brings them in her books. .The best time that Donna writes is in a room at night with Christian music low in the background. Donna enjoy being outdoors, walking at the park, listening to Christian music, and talk to God whatever she is at.. Donna Marie Stewart lives in a small community, outside of Flushing, Ohio. She has been writing poems and short stories for over thirty years. She started out by putting together a newsletter 'Sizzlin’ New Bands of Today' (four issues} to help local bands to get recognize. Her newsletter has been publishing in many local and popular newspapers and magazines. Donna joined a writer’s school, 'The Newspaper Writers Institute of America, Mamaroneck, New York.. Writing poems and short stories are Donna passion. She wrote over one hundred poems and over ten short stories. Her poems have been publishing in many books such as: Quill Books - A Time to Be Free 'Wonders of Love', Poetry guild - Enchanted Dreams, Smile - Summer 1998 NO. 20 'Thou My Lord, The Sunflower Dreams, Lliad Press - Crossroads, Horizon Poetry Press, Poetry Unlimited - Sweetheart 1999 - 'When The Candle Is Lit' and 'When We First Met',.
